Box Number Classifieds
Welcome to the Vintage Buses Box Number Classifieds. This is an entirely free matchmaking service provided to help transport enthusiasts safely buy/sell parts, trace old workplace colleagues, or make general transport enquiries without publicly exposing their personal email addresses to spam bots.
How It Works: #
- Submit a Request: Click my Contact Form and choose to submit a listing. Provide a brief description of what you are searching for, selling, or enquiring about.
- Get a Box Number: I will assign your listing a unique reference number (e.g.,
VB0280526) and add it to the table below. Your actual email address remains strictly hidden from the public. - Receiving Enquiries: When a visitor clicks the box number link on your listing, they fill out a secure form. I manually forward their reply straight to your inbox, allowing you to choose if and when to reply directly.
Note: Listings are kept active for 90 days unless a renewal or removal is requested. Vintage Buses acts strictly as a directory facilitator and takes no responsibility for private transactions.
